Pistachio Mint Smoothie Bowl

A refreshing and nutritious Pistachio Mint Smoothie Bowl that combines the flavors of pistachios and mint for a delightful breakfast or snack.

  • Total Time: 10 minutes
  • Yield: 2 servings 1x

Ingredients

Scale
  • 1 cup almond milk (unsweetened)
  • 1 frozen ripe banana
  • 1/2 cup baby spinach
  • 1/2 cup Greek yogurt (plain)
  • 1/4 cup shelled pistachios
  • 1 tablespoon maple syrup or honey
  • 1/4 teaspoon peppermint essence
  • 1/4 teaspoon vanilla essence
  • 1/2 cup ice
  • 1/4 cup fresh strawberries, sliced (for topping)
  • 1/4 cup crunchy granola (for topping)
  • 2 tablespoons coconut flakes (for topping)
  • 1 tablespoon fresh mint, chopped (for topping)

Instructions

  1. Begin by placing the almond milk, frozen banana, spinach, Greek yogurt, pistachios, maple syrup (or honey), peppermint essence, vanilla essence, and ice into a blender. Blend on high until the mixture is velvety and well combined.
  2. Sample the smoothie and, if desired, enhance the sweetness by incorporating a bit more maple syrup or honey, then blend briefly to mix.
  3. Transfer the smoothie into a bowl, smoothing the top with the back of a spoon for an appealing presentation.
  4. Adorn the surface with the sliced strawberries, a sprinkle of granola, a scattering of coconut flakes, and a few mint leaves for a burst of color and flavor.
  5. Dig in right away with a spoon and savor the refreshing taste.

Notes

  • For a vegan alternative, swap Greek yogurt for a plant-based yogurt.
  • Boost the protein content by adding a scoop of protein powder, or replace the banana with avocado for a richer texture.
